Minimum Requirements:
HS or GED and four years of related experience, or an equivalent combination of education and experience.
Position Description:
This center focuses on plasticity of the spinal cord and rehabilitation strategies in individuals with spinal cord injury. This position will perform diversified administrative duties in support of the KSCIRC. This position coordinates purchasing, contract processing, invoicing, planning, implementation for all departmental expenditures along with providing administrative assistance to the executive director.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Perform diversified administrative duties in support of the department.
- Provide administrative assistance to the executive director.
- Coordinate purchasing, contract processing, invoicing, planning, implementation, and evaluation of all departmental expenditures.
- Prepare and maintain financial and administrative reports. Respond to billing inquiries and resolve issues in a timely manner with a high degree of customer service.
- Assist with arranging national and international travel (flights, hotels, transportation) for the department.
- Assist with the coordination, planning, and execution of special unit events for staff and faculty.
- Assist with coordinating meetings, seminars and conferences.
- Review claims and contracts for payment to ensure accuracy.
- Perform related duties as assigned.
Target Compensation Maximum: $27.85/hr
Target Compensation Minimum: $18.56/hr
Compensation will be commensurate to candidate experience.
